TinyWall 3.5.1

TinyWall is a lightweight, easy-to-use, secure, and free firewall for Windows. It allows you to monitor and protect all network traffic on your computer.

After installation, it automatically blocks all outgoing connections except for a few trusted programs, such as Internet Explorer, Firefox, and others. If you want to access the internet using an application not on the trusted list, the connection is blocked by default without warning pop-ups.

TinyWall’s default behavior—blocking without warnings—is intentional, as the program’s author believes that when the Allow/Deny warning pop-up appears, users are more likely to click Allow. To allow a connection in TinyWall, right-click the program icon in the taskbar, select “Add to Whitelist…,” and then select the desired program from the list. Outgoing connections will then be immediately available, and TinyWall will remember your choice.

Key features of TinyWall:

  • It doesn’t irritate you with pop-up windows for every event, but it allows you to easily add exceptions to your firewall rules.
  • Actively blocks hundreds of Trojans, viruses and Internet worms
  • Does not require the user to have technical knowledge of ports, protocols, and application details
  • Uses network zones, allowing you to set different firewall behavior when you are at home, at work, or in a public place.
  • Prevents malware from changing Windows Firewall settings
